Clear Skies (also known as Intense Sunlight) is the weather effect caused by the Move Sunny Day and the ability Drought.
Effects In Battle
- Powers up Fire-type moves by 1.5.
- Powers down Water-type moves by 1.5.
- Thawing out Pokémon that are frozen more quickly.
- Castform's Forecast ability makes it a Fire-type Pokémon.
- Weather Ball changes to Fire-type and doubles in power.
- Pokémon with the ability Chlorophyll will double in speed.
- Cherrim will change form.
- Pokémon with the Solar Power ability will be damaged every turn, but Special Attack will rise.
- Pokémon with the Dry Skin ability will be damaged every turn.
- Heat Wave always hits, and also can attack foes with Protect.
- Thunder's accuracy is reduced to 50.
- Solar Beam attacks in the first turn (no charge).
- Synthesis, Morning Sun, and Moonlight recovers 3/4 of total HP, instead of 1/2.
- Pokémon with Leaf Guard ability cannot be affected by status effects.
- The Heat Rock increases the duration of Clear Skies from 5 turns to 8 turns when Sunny Day is used.
